Ο πιο σημαντικός λόγος για την πρωτοβάθμια και ξένα κλειδιά είναι ο εντοπισμός των μοναδικών εγγραφών σε κάθε πίνακα της βάσης δεδομένων . Πρωτεύοντα κλειδιά αναπροσαρμόζονται επίσης σε βάση δεδομένων , η οποία καθιστά πιο γρήγορα για το διακομιστή της βάσης δεδομένων για να ανακτήσετε την εγγραφή που ζητήθηκε . Ένα πρωτεύον κλειδί μπορεί επίσης να έχει πολλά ξένα κλειδιά έδρα . Για παράδειγμα , ένα πρωτεύον κλειδί σε έναν πίνακα πελατών θα μπορούσε να έχει ένα ξένο κλειδί των παραγγελιών και των πληρωμών πίνακες .
Εικόνων Αναγνώριση
Η
τα πρωτεύοντα κλειδιά που προσδιορίζονται στο λογισμικό βάσης δεδομένων με το " PK " πρόθεμα στο όνομα ή χρησιμοποιώντας το περιβάλλον εργασίας χρήστη . Από την διεπαφή χρήστη , ανοίξτε ένα τραπέζι και να δείτε τις στήλες . Η πρωτοβάθμια και ξένο κλειδί προσδιορίζονται από ένα μικρό εικονίδιο κλειδιού . Ο καλύτερος τρόπος για έναν διαχειριστή της βάσης δεδομένων για να βρείτε όλα τα ξένα κλειδιά που σχετίζονται με ένα πρωτεύον κλειδί χρησιμοποιεί ένα διάγραμμα βάσης δεδομένων . Προγράμματα όπως το SQL Management Server Console και η Microsoft Access έχουν διαγραμματικά εικόνες που εμφανίζουν αυτές τις διαμορφώσεις .
Η Λειτουργία
Η
Πρωτοβάθμιας και ξένα κλειδιά που χρησιμοποιούνται για να συνδέουν τους πίνακες . Ένα πρωτεύον κλειδί είναι ένας μοναδικός αριθμός αναγνώρισης για ένα ρεκόρ . Ξένα κλειδιά δεν είναι πάντα μοναδική . Για παράδειγμα , ένας πελάτης μπορεί να έχει αρκετές παραγγελίες , τόσα πολλά αρχεία είναι στον πίνακα . Η λειτουργία των πλήκτρων συνδέει αυτές τις γραμμές , έτσι ώστε οι χρήστες είναι σε θέση να διαβάσει τα δεδομένα που σχετίζονται με συγκεκριμένες εγγραφές .
Εικόνων Επιδράσεις
Η
Μία από τις επιπτώσεις της χρήσης της πρωτοβάθμιας και ξένα κλειδιά είναι συνδέοντας τους πίνακες , αλλά αυξάνει επίσης την ταχύτητα της λειτουργικότητα της βάσης δεδομένων . Το πρωτεύον κλειδί στο ευρετήριο , το οποίο ταξινομεί τις εγγραφές , που τους καθιστά πιο γρήγορα όταν ερωτηθούν . Εγγραφές αναζήτηση στο πρωτεύον κλειδί είναι επίσης πιο γρήγορα από ό, τι ψάχνουν σε άλλα πεδία στον πίνακα . Η δράση αυτή βελτιώνει το χρόνο απόκρισης του διακομιστή βάσης δεδομένων και αυξάνει την απόδοση του λογισμικού .
Εικόνων Εκτιμήσεις
Η
Μόνο ένα πρωτεύον κλειδί μπορεί να δοθεί σε έναν πίνακα . Ο διαχειριστής μπορεί να δημιουργήσει ένα σύνθετο πρωτεύον κλειδί , το οποίο είναι ένα πρωτεύον κλειδί που συνθέτει περισσότερες από μία στήλη στον πίνακα . Αυτό είναι χρήσιμο για τους πίνακες που κρατούν πολλά αρχεία και αποτρέπει την πιθανότητα το ίδιο πρωτεύον κλειδί που τέθηκε . Τα ξένα κλειδιά βρίσκονται σε πολλούς πίνακες στη βάση δεδομένων , και δεν χρειάζεται να είναι μοναδική .
Η
εικόνων
Πνευματικά δικαιώματα © Γνώση Υπολογιστών Όλα τα δικαιώματα κατοχυρωμένα